Relay Self-Tests
The SEL-421 continuously runs many self-tests to detect out-of-tolerance
conditions. These tests run at the same time as relay protection and
automation logic, but do not degrade SEL-421 performance.
Status Warning and
Status Failure
The relay reports out-of-tolerance conditions as a status warning or a status
failure. For conditions that do not compromise relay protection, yet are
beyond expected limits, the relay issues a status warning and continues to
operate. A severe out-of-tolerance condition causes the relay to declare a
